Fascinating ecology lessons in the Rostov region
The conversation with children about ecology was organized by the staff of Rosprirodnadzor.
They told the students of primary school No. 1 of Aksai district about endangered species of animals and efforts to preserve biological diversity. At the eco-lesson, the children learned why and how to protect nature, which helps to preserve a variety of animal species on earth, and got better acquainted with the unique flora and fauna of their native land.
The children were shown a film about the Rostov Nature Reserve. This is the only steppe zone in Europe that has the status of a protected natural area. Rare and listed in the Red Book plants have been preserved there.
